What Tasks Can a Virtual Assistant Handle for NAD+ Infusion Clinics?

Task Description
Consultation Scheduling Book initial consultations, gather pre-consultation health information, and send preparation instructions
Medical Intake Coordination Collect and organize health history forms, medication lists, and physician notes prior to the first infusion
Infusion Series Management Schedule multi-day or multi-session infusion series, send session reminders, and manage rescheduling requests
Post-Infusion Follow-Up Check in on patient experience after each session, document reported outcomes, and address questions
Concierge Communication Handle premium client inquiries with the tone and responsiveness of a luxury wellness experience
Referral Partner Outreach Contact longevity medicine physicians, addiction recovery specialists, and functional health practitioners about referral arrangements
Email Marketing and Education Write and send newsletters on NAD+ research, longevity science, and clinic updates to your subscriber list

How a VA Saves NAD+ Infusion Clinics Time and Money

NAD+ infusions are premium services with price points ranging from several hundred to several thousand dollars per session or series. At this price level, every missed lead or dropped inquiry represents a significant revenue loss. A VA who responds to website inquiries, consultation requests, and social media messages within minutes - even during infusion sessions when clinical staff are fully occupied - ensures that high-intent prospects receive the professional, informed engagement they expect. The conversion value of a single captured lead in an NAD+ clinic can easily exceed $2,000.

Long infusion sessions (often three to eight hours for intensive protocols) mean clinical staff spend extended periods focused on a single patient. This creates a staffing paradox: the more patients you serve, the less capacity your team has to handle incoming communications and administrative tasks. A VA bridges this gap, managing the front-end operations while your clinical team delivers the back-end care. This parallel functioning allows your clinic to serve more patients without proportionally increasing staff.

Patient experience at a premium clinic lives or dies by the details - the promptness of a response, the personalization of a follow-up, the clarity of preparation instructions. A VA who manages these details consistently, personalized to each patient, creates the concierge experience that generates word-of-mouth referrals among the high-net-worth networks your target clients move within. In this market, a single satisfied patient can refer multiple peers, each representing thousands of dollars in lifetime clinic revenue.

How to Get Started with a Virtual Assistant for Your NAD+ Infusion Clinic

Begin by establishing your brand voice and communication standards. NAD+ clients are sophisticated and respond to a communication style that is warm, knowledgeable, and appropriately clinical. Work with your VA to develop response templates that reflect your clinic's character - use language that acknowledges the science, respects the patient's intelligence, and conveys genuine care. Your VA should sound like the best version of your front desk staff, not a generic answering service.

Address HIPAA compliance before your VA interacts with any patient health information. A reputable VA agency will provide a BAA and ensure their staff is trained on healthcare privacy protocols. With compliance in place, give your VA access to your practice management system, consultation scheduling platform, and a company email address. Brief them on your clinic's protocols, common patient goals, and the most frequently asked questions about NAD+ therapy.

Expand your VA's role incrementally. Start with scheduling and follow-up, then add email marketing, referral outreach, and patient education as your VA demonstrates mastery of the core tasks. Most NAD+ clinic owners find that within 90 days, their VA is managing the full patient communication lifecycle - from first inquiry to series completion and re-engagement - with minimal oversight required.
